Michael Steele

Med Vet, PhD, MSc, BSc, Canada

Bio

Dr. Steele is a Full Professor in the Department of Animal Biosciences, with his research aiming to explain ruminant physiology through a systems approach from the molecular to whole animal level. His research program is inspired by his upbringing on a progressive dairy farm in Southwestern Ontario, where he became fascinated by the integration of advanced scientific technologies and livestock production systems. The global hypothesis of his current research program is that during early-life, gastrointestinal function and health in the ruminant are regulated by specific interactions among diet and microbiota that can impact gastrointestinal physiology later in life. As such, the overall objective of his research program is to develop a better understanding of how pre-weaning nutritional and management factors that are common in livestock production can impact gastrointestinal development and metabolism during the pre-weaning phase and later in life. His research program is summarized into the following four areas:

  1. Uncovering the bioactivity of colostrum and factors influencing transfer of passive immunity
  2. Elucidating effects of feeding elevated planes of milk nutrition and milk replacer composition on gastrointestinal function, development and metabolism of dairy calves
  3. Understanding how weaning strategies influence calf gut function
  4. Determining alternatives to antimicrobials

 Academic History

  • Ph.D. University of Guelph, Animal Science, 2011
    • Supervisor: Dr. Brian McBride
    • Thesis title: The structural and functional adaptation of the rumen epithelium during grain-induced ruminal acidosis
  • M.Sc. University of Guelph, Animal Science, 2003
    • Supervisor: Dr. John Cant
    • Thesis title: Localization of GLUT1 and HXK1 in isolated bovine mammary epithelial cells
  • B.Sc. University of Guelph, Agricultural Science, 2001

 Awards and Honours

2020: ADSA Foundation Scholar Award, American Dairy Science Association

2019: American Society of Animal Science Early Researcher Award, American Society of Animal Science

2018: Cargill Animal Nutrition Young Scientists Award, American Dairy Science Association

2016: NSERC Industrial Research Chair, Natural Sciences and Engineering Research Council of Canada

2016: Canadian Society of Animal Science Young Scientists Award, Canadian Society of Animal Science

2016: Lallemand Animal Nutrition Award for Excellence in Dairy Nutrition, American Dairy Science Assocation
